I'm having a bug where the marriage proposal has both the MC and his brother proposed at the same time, and accepting the barter makes the MC the Ex-husband and the brother the husband.

I don't know what made this bug to happen, just had the two conversations with the wished character to marry and nothing else.

Good it seems that this thread has not been very popular, in any case I leave the only option I have found to solve this.

1. Download and install Developer Console as indicated in nexus
2. Run Mount & Blade II from Steam and in the launcher go to the Mods section to activate the Developer Console, start the game.
3. Load a save game in which we want to marry, once inside the game open the console by pressing the ctrl + ~ or ctrl + º keys.
4. In the console type "config.cheat_mode 1" and then "campaign.marry_player_with_hero liena" if you intend to marry Ira, type "ira" instead of "liena" or if you want to marry Phaea, type "phaea" instead.
5. We will be notified that our character has married, so we type in console "config.cheat_mode 0" and save the game.
6. We exit the game and if you want to delete the mod you can go to where you installed it and delete its folder, we start in Mount & Blade II launcher and deselect the activation of the Developer Console, start the game and load the save game.

To consider:

Once we load the game we will see that the skills learned from our wife seem disabled, this was solved for me by having her party dissolved and asking her to join mine. Consider that once your wife's party is removed she will appear the next day in the settlement that is considered your home and only there can you ask her to join your party.

When you disband a party it says that the leader of it will join nearby parties or closest settlement, but they actually go in a random location.
This is a pain for both getting that person back in your party, or even attribute his/her skill and focus points, as you need to disband whole party, go get that character wherever he/she is, add skill points and then redo everything

Hello, sorry for the inconvenience. You can open the console by ALT+"(default console button) command. Please remove the mod files and verify the integrity of the game before doing so. If the crash occurs in an unmodded game please let me know.
